The Shiller PE Ratio was first used by professor Robert Shiller. He uses E10 for his Shiller PE Ratio calculation. E10 is the average of the inflation adjusted earnings per share of a company over the past 10 years. The similar calculation is applied by GuruFocus to calculate the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io. The Cyclically Adjusted Book per Share is the average of the inflation adjusted book value per share of a company over the past 10 years.

Kelly Services's adjusted book value per share data for the three months ended in Mar. 2026 was €24.215. Add all the adjusted book value per share for the past 10 years together and divide the count will get our Cyclically Adjusted Book per Share, which is €32.90 for the trailing ten years ended in Mar. 2026.

Kelly Services  (FRA:KYSA)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io Explanation

Compared with the regular PB Ratio, which works poorly for cyclical businesses, the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io smoothed out the fluctuations of book value during business cycles. Therefore it is more accurate in reflecting the valuation of the company.

If a company has consistent business performance, the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io should give similar results to regular PB Ratio.

Kelly Services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io Calculation

Like the Shiller PE Ratio, the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io takes the Book Value per Share from the past 10 years, adjusts it for inflation, and then calculates the average. This average is then used for the P/B calculation. Because it considers this 10-year average, it's often referred to as the CAPB Ratio.

The Shiller PE Ratio was first used by professor Robert Shiller to measure the valuation of the overall market. The similar calculation is applied by GuruFocus to calculate the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io.

Kelly Services's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io for today is calculated as

Cyclically Adjusted PB Ratio=Share Price/ Cyclically Adjusted Book per Share
=14.00/32.90
=0.43

Kelly Services Business Description

Address 999 West Big Beaver Road, Troy, MI, USA, 48084
Kelly Services Inc is a specialty talent solutions company. The company operates through three reportable segments: i) Enterprise Talent Management, which provides temporary staffing, outsourcing, and permanent placement services across industrial, contact center, and clerical roles, ii) Science, Engineering & Technology, which supplies specialized talent across multiple industries, and iii) Education, which delivers staffing, placement, and executive search services to Pre-K-12 school districts and education organizations in the United States. The majority of the company's revenue is derived from the Enterprise Talent Management segment. Geographically, it generates the maximum revenue from the United States, followed by Europe and the Asia-Pacific Region.
